Analyst Price Target is $36.04
▲ +133.69% Upside Potential
This price target is based on 10 analysts offering 12 month price targets for SITE Centers in the last 3 months. The average price target is $36.04, with a high forecast of $65.25 and a low forecast of $16.00. The average price target represents a 133.69% upside from the last price of $15.42.
Current Consensus is
Hold
The current consensus among 10 investment analysts is to hold stock in SITE Centers. This rating has held steady since July 2024, when it changed from a Moderate Buy consensus rating.